Lung Ultrasound to Assess Aeration Loss After Lung Resection Surgery
NCT04677309 · Status: COMPLETED · Type: OBSERVATIONAL · Enrollment: 32
Last updated 2026-06-18
Summary
The purpose of this prospective observational study is to assess perioperative changes in lung aeration after lung resection surgery using lung ultrasound, and to explore their relationship with oxygenation, inflammatory biomarkers, cardiac stress markers and diaphragmatic function.

Perioperative lung ultrasound assessment
Lung ultrasound was performed at three predefined perioperative time points: before surgery, in the immediate postoperative period after extubation, and 24 hours after surgery. Each hemithorax was assessed in six regions, and lung aeration was evaluated using a semiquantitative lung ultrasound score.
